yields

6-8 servings

    ingredients
  • 2 (9-inch) deep-dish pie crusts
  • 1 cup sugar
  • 1 cup light Karo corn syrup
  • 2 sticks butter
  • 8 ounces chocolate chips, divided
  • 5 eggs
  • 2 teaspoons vanilla
  • 1½ cups chopped walnuts
steps
  1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ees.
  2. In a sauce pan over medium-low heat, melt first four ingredients and 4 ounces chocolate chips.
  3. Remove from heat and let mixture cool, then add eggs and vanilla. Mix well.
  4. Line the bottom of each pie crust with ¾ cup walnuts and 2 ounces chocolate chips. Pour melted mixture over top.
  5. Bake pies for 45 minutes, or until set. Serve with whipped cream or vanilla ice cream.
  • From Sissy Hassy of Sea View Inn, Pawleys Island, South Carolina
